General description

We are committed to bringing you Greener Alternative Products, which adhere to one of the four categories of Greener Alternatives. This product belongs to category of Re-engineered products, showing key improvements in Green Chemistry Principles “Atom Economy”, “Safer Solvents and Auxiliaries” and “Use of Renewable Feedstocks”. Application

  • Study of Perfluorophosphonic Acid Surface Modifications on Zinc Oxide Nanoparticles.: This study explores the surface modifications of zinc oxide nanoparticles using perfluorophosphonic acid, highlighting potential applications in high-performance materials for energy storage and conversion. The research provides insights into the integration of fluorinated phosphonic acid derivatives in advanced battery chemistries, aiming to improve the efficiency and stability of energy storage systems (Quiñones et al., 2017).
